= Returned Demo Units — Dispatch Desk =

Demo units coming back from the Halvern roadshow route through dispatch, not receiving. Check each unit against the return manifest: serial tag present, charger included, case undamaged. Units missing tags go to the quarantine shelf, no exceptions. Repack everything in the original foam trays before the courier run to the Osprey Lane refurb bench. Runs leave Tuesdays and Fridays only. Damaged units get a separate crate and a note. The confidential courier hand-over instruction is appended directly below.

drop instructions, hahip-badug: the quenox ralath courier leaves the kaseth fraiel rusiel tameth belys istdor ralion giliel ledger at gate 7830 under passcode 165413

## Tuning

The Fernloft CSV import wizard processes files in streamed chunks, so memory stays flat regardless of file size. Most slowness comes from validation, not parsing: each row hits the dedupe cache and the column-type inference pass. If imports feel sluggish, raise the chunk size before touching worker counts — workers contend on the cache lock. Defaults are conservative on purpose; staging can handle roughly double. The current defaults are listed here.

constants for yafog-hawep:
RATE_LIMITS = {
    "aldeth": 722,
    "tamix": 452,
}

Hey, welcome aboard! Quick heads-up on the Pondlark websocket reconnect bug: after a network blip, clients sometimes reconnect twice and double-subscribe, which spams duplicate events. Temporary dedupe shim is in place, real fix pending. Don't touch the heartbeat interval until you've read the notes. Full context is on the page below.

operations page: https://confluence.lumicsys.internal/projects/display/projects/display

During the winter holiday period, Marlow & Tace operates reduced opening hours: the Oakfield Lane building opens at 9:00am and closes at 4:30pm from 23 December through 2 January. Reception staff should update the lobby signage each evening and confirm cleaning contractors have left before setting the alarm. Couriers must be redirected to the Pellworth Street depot during this window. Out-of-hours access for approved staff remains available via the side entrance, which requires the seasonal door code issued for the holiday rota, shown below.

badge for yafof-faduf: bdg-O-80